摘要
The article focuses on student stays through the Erasmus program, which is currently presented at each university. Erasmus is a program that offers students the opportunity to visit other universities in other countries of the world, as part of their studies at the university and it is a source of new experiences for students who complete it. Thanks to the Erasmus program, students will see above all the way in which foreign universities are taught and what distinguishes them from those in their home country. The starting point of the paper is information from secondary sources, which are mostly blogs and websites of some selected universities from different countries of the world. The university website provides information on the conditions under which students can complete the Erasmus program at certain universities, as well as information on what the Erasmus program offers to students. Blogs, on the other hand, are the sources from which feedback is received from Erasmus students. The primary goal of the paper is to find out what the Erasmus program brought to the students who completed it and what their experience with the program has been. Therefore, in addition to evaluating information from secondary sources, interviews with several Erasmus students were conducted for the purpose of the paper. Specifically with students from the University of Zilina from the Faculty of PEDAS.
